AMBASADOR ex JEDINSTVO
1958 built at Split for Jadrolinija with name JEDINSTVO
1977 sold to Atlas Jugoslavenska Putnica Agencija from Dubrovnik
1978 new name AMBASADOR
1989 new name AQUANAUT AMBASADOR, owner Dive & Sail Holiday Ltd, Panama, flag Panama
1990 new name AMBASADOR I, owner Adriatic Cruises Ltd, Panama, flag Panama
1993 new owner Islas Galapagos Turismos Y Vapores S.A.Guayaquil, flag Ekvador
2004 laid up at Guayaquil
2005 scrapped at Guayaquil
(source: internet; Jadrolinija)
